Ring products “see” the world through a network of three linked passive infrared (PIR) sensors. These are heat sensors that detect motion by monitoring heat within the detection area. If you haven’t already, we recommend that you visit your doorbell’s motion settings. Here, you can review the Motion Frequency and Motion Zones, to ensure they are fine-tuned to your home’s environment. For instance, if your Motion Zones are set properly, but you miss motion events, the issue may lie within the Motion Frequency settings. If set to Periodically, the doorbell will check for the least amount of motion possible. You could consider increasing it to Regularly or Frequently to capture more motion events.

This camera uses Adjustable Motion Detection and runs using passive infrared sensors. The system identifies visitors via a moving heat signature and sends a notification to your smart device when one is detected. You can adjust three preset motion zones and their distance under the Motion Settings tab on the device's page in the Ring app. Additionally, you can choose how often the camera checks for movement in those predefined zones via the Motion Frequency setting. If you find that your camera is missing some motions, please set the Motion Frequency to 'Frequently'.It is important to ensure that you have the proper motion settings in place for your environment. This includes increasing the "Motion Sensitivity" and setting "Motion Frequency" to "Frequently" in the Ring app.
Accuracy in motion detection can also be improved by enabling Smart Alerts for people only in your Ring app.
To enable Smart Alerts:
Tap the menu (≡) on the top left.
Tap Devices.
Tap the device that you want to adjust.
Tap Motion Settings.
Tap Smart Alerts.
Tap Enable Feature.
Tap Continue.
Select the notification options that you want for Person and Other Motion.
You'll see a video camera where you can select or de-select recording and a bell icon to represent alert notifications.
After you've adjusted your settings tap Done.

If you are having trouble with your device picking up the correct motion. We recommend adjusting your motion settings and zones. Motion Zones allow you to define a specific area that you want your Ring device to cover while ignoring everything outside that area. By selecting Motion Zones to cover only areas you want the Ring device to monitor, you can effectively monitor the area you want as well as reduce the number of “false positive” motion alert.
